2012 U.S. Open Odds: Other Players Closing In On Tiger Woods

Tiger Woods entered the week as an overwhelming favorite to win the 2012 U.S. Open in San Francisco, but he's slowly losing his lead with oddsmakers as the week wears on. Another player dropping amongst oddsmakers is reigning champ Rory McIlroy, who began the week behind Woods in second place, but who has now slipped to fourth.

Colorado State grad Martin Laird has also dropped a bit, and is now being tabbed as a 100/1 favorite to take home the title. He's joined in those ranks by the likes of Ryo Ishikawa and Henrik Stenson.

Here are the top 10 favorites, courtesy Bovada:

  • Tiger Woods, 13/2
  • Lee Westwood, 11/1
  • Luke Donald, 11/1
  • Rory McIlroy, 14/1
  • Phil Mickelson, 20/1
  • Dustin Johnson, 25/1
  • Jason Dufner, 25/1
  • Justin Rose, 28/1
  • Matt Kuchar, 28/1
  • Adam Scott 33/1
